Hi Marty,
Hope all is well. Noticed this Guardian story about Michael Wolff s new book, which states Donald Trump
purchased a Palm Beach property Mr. Epstein had planned to buy, behind Mr. Epstein's back. And that Mr.
Epstein threatened to expose Trump's shady real estate deals. Do you know anything about this? Does Mr.
Epstein have any knowledge of illegal or suspicious dealings by President Trump?
https://www.theguardian.com/us-news/20 1 9/may/28/bannon-trump-organization-criminal-enterprise-
comments-michael-wolff-book
Also, we plan on running a story this Friday about the Crime Victims' Rights Act suit, and the Jane Does'
proposed remedies. The alleged victims want the U.S. Attorney's Office to rescind the immunity provisions in
the NPA, and to pursue a prosecution against Mr. Epstein and his co-conspirators. Can you comment on this?
